AUM of mutual funds rises to 27.05 lakh crore end November 2019

Equity funds net inflows moderate at Rs 933 crore in November 2019

The net Assets under Management (AUM) of the mutual fund (MF) industry increased by 2.7% (by Rs 0.72 lakh crore) to Rs 27.05 lakh crore in November 2019 over October 2019. The average net AUM of the industry grew by 3.1% rise (by Rs 0.81 lakh crore) to Rs 26.94 lakh crore in November 2019 compared with October 2019.

Net inflow in the industry stood at Rs 0.54 lakh crore in November 2019, against net inflows of Rs 1.33 lakh crore in October 2019. The overall mutual fund folios increased 0.3% to 865.2 lakh end November 2019 over 862.6 lakh end October 2019.

AUM of the Income/Debt Oriented Schemes increased 4.5% (by Rs 58156 crore) to Rs 13.52 lakh crore in November 2019 over October 2019. Meanwhile, Income/Debt Oriented Schemes registered a net inflow of Rs 50923 crore in November 2019. Net inflows in Income/Debt Oriented Schemes totaled to Rs 154323 crore in April-November 2019. The number of folios in the Income/Debt Oriented Schemes moved up 2.0% to 70.12 lakh end November 2019.

AUM of the Growth/Equity Oriented Schemes increased 0.9% (by Rs 7207 crore) to Rs 7.96 lakh crore in November 2019 over October 2019. Meanwhile, Growth/Equity Oriented Schemes registered a net inflow of Rs 933 crore in November 2019. Net inflows in Growth/Equity Oriented Schemes totaled to Rs 47402 crore in April-November 2019. The number of folios in the Growth/Equity Oriented Schemes increased 0.2% to 622.03 lakh end November 2019.

AUM of the Hybrid Schemes increased 0.3% (by Rs 1111 crore) to Rs 3.58 lakh crore in November 2019 over October 2019. Meanwhile, Hybrid Schemes registered net outflows of Rs -572 crore in November 2019. Net inflows in Hybrid Schemes totaled to Rs 14623 crore in April-November 2019. The number of folios in the Hybrid Schemes fell 0.6% to 95.52 lakh end November 2019.

AUM of the Solution Oriented Schemes increased 1.9% (by Rs 341 crore) to Rs 0.18 lakh crore in November 2019 over October 2019. Meanwhile, Solution Oriented Schemes registered a net inflow of Rs 138 crore in November 2019. Net inflows in Solution Oriented Schemes totaled to Rs 1220 crore in April-November 2019. The number of folios in the Solution Oriented Schemes increased 0.1% to 53.96 lakh end November 2019.

AUM of the Other Schemes increased 2.9% (by Rs 5074 crore) to Rs 1.80 lakh crore in November 2019 over October 2019. Meanwhile, Other Schemes registered a net inflow of Rs 3019 crore in November 2019. Net inflows in Other Schemes totaled to Rs 26664 crore in April-November 2019. The number of folios in the Hybrid Schemes increased 2.3% to 23.51 lakh end November 2019.
